Best Practices for Continuous Baseline Comparisons via Performance Regression Testing
This template provides a comprehensive guide to implementing effective performance regression testing strategies for continuous baseline comparisons, ensuring optimal web performance.
วิธีการทำ Best Practices สำหรับการเปรียบเทียบ Baseline ต่อเนื่องผ่านการทดสอบการทดสอบการเปรียบเทียบประสิทธิภาพ?
เทมเพลตนี้อธิบายวิธีการทำงานที่สำคัญสำหรับการดำเนินการทดสอบการเปรียบเทียบประสิทธิภาพโดยเน้นที่การรักษาการเปรียบเทียบ Baseline ที่สม่ำเสมอ มันเป็นเครื่องมือสำคัญสำหรับทีมที่มุ่งหวังที่จะตรวจสอบและประเมินประสิทธิภาพของแอปพลิเคชันของพวกเขาตลอดเวลา เพื่อให้แน่ใจว่าการเปลี่ยนแปลงไม่นำเสนอความผิดพลาด
การทดสอบการเปรียบเทียบประสิทธิภาพ เกี่ยวข้องกับการทดสอบแอปพลิเคชันหลังจากมีการเปลี่ยนแปลงหรืออัพเดตเพื่อให้แน่ใจว่ามันยังคงตรงตามมาตรฐานการทำงาน การทดสอบนี้เป็นสิ่งสำคัญในการระบุความชะลอในประสิทธิภาพที่อาจเกิดจากการเปลี่ยนแปลงโค้ด คุณลักษณะใหม่ หรือการอัพเดตโครงสร้างพื้นฐาน นี่คือบางส่วนที่สำคัญ:
การเปรียบเทียบ Baseline ต่อเนื่อง
การสร้าง Baseline ในการทำงานเป็นสิ่งสำคัญ การเปรียบเทียบต่อเนื่องกับ Baseline นี้ช่วยให้ทีมสามารถระบุความชะลอในประสิทธิภาพได้อย่างรวดเร็ว
การทดสอบต่อเนื่อง
การรวมการทดสอบการเปรียบเทียบประสิทธิภาพเข้ากับกระแส CI/CD ช่วยให้แน่ใจว่าประสิทธิภาพถูกตรวจสอบอย่างสม่ำเสมอกับการเปลี่ยนแปลงทุกครั้ง การเข้าใจเชิงลบนี้ช่วยจับปัญหาที่อาจเกิดก่อนที่จะเข้าสู่การผลิตภัณฑ์
เครื่องมือ/บริการทดสอบโหลดบนเมฆ JMeter
โดยใช้ เครื่องมือทดสอบโหลดบนเมฆ JMeter ทีมสามารถอัตโนมัติและขยายการทดสอบการเปรียบเทียบประสิทธิภาพของพวกเขาอย่างมีประสิทธิภาพ ความสามารถของ JMeter ช่วยให้สามารถจำลองสถานการณ์โหลดต่าง ๆ ช่วยในการตรวจสอบประสิทธิภาพภายใต้เงื่อนไขที่แตกต่างกัน การรวมนี้ช่วยให้การตรวจสอบประสิทธิภาพหลักๆ อยู่ในการตรวจสอบต่อเนื่องของตัวชี้วัดประสิทธิภาพ แน่ใจว่าแอปพลิเคชันรักษาระดับประสิทธิภาพที่ต้องการและช่วยทีมตอบสนองอย่างรวดเร็วต่อความชะลอ
คำถามที่พบบ่อยเกี่ยวกับการทดสอบการเปรียบเทียบประสิทธิภาพ
การทดสอบการเปรียบเทียบประสิทธิภาพคืออะไร?
มันคือกระบวนการทดสอบแอปพลิเคชันหลังจากมีการเปลี่ยนแปลงเพื่อให้แน่ใจว่ามันยังคงทำงานได้ดี
ทำไม Baseline มีความสำคัญ?
Baseline ให้จุดอ้างอิงสำหรับการเปรียบเทียบประสิทธิภาพปัจจุบันกับสถานะก่อนหน้า
JMeter ช่วยอย่างไร?
JMeter ช่วยในการทดสอบโหลดและการทดสอบการเปรียบเทียบอย่างละเอียด อัตโนมัติกระบวนการวัดตัวชี้วัดประสิทธิภาพ
สิ่งที่ควรตรวจสอบในระหว่างการทดสอบคืออะไร?
ตัวชี้วัดสำคัญรวมถึงเวลาตอบสนอง อัตราความผิดพลาด และการใช้ทรัพยากร
การทดสอบควรทำบ่อยขนาดไหน?
การทดสอบควรเป็นต่อเนื่อง โดยเฉพาะในสภาพแวดล้อม CI/CD เพื่อจับความชะลอในระยะแรก
เว็บไซต์ของคุณเร็วแค่ไหน?
เพิ่มความเร็วและ SEO ได้อย่างลื่อนหน้าด้วยการทดสอบความเร็วฟรีของเราคุณสมควรได้รับ บริการทดสอบที่ดีกว่า
บริการและเครื่องมือทดสอบระบบคลาวด์สำหรับเว็บไซต์และ APIเริ่มการทดสอบทันที→